What is a SCOM Administrator job?

A SCOM Administrator is responsible for managing, configuring, and maintaining Microsoft System Center Operations Manager (SCOM), which monitors the health and performance of IT infrastructure. They ensure system availability, troubleshoot issues, create monitoring rules, and optimize alerts for servers, applications, and network devices. Their role is critical in identifying and resolving potential system failures before they impact business operations. SCOM Administrators also collaborate with IT teams to improve monitoring strategies and enhance system performance.

What are some typical daily responsibilities of a SCOM Administrator?

As a SCOM Administrator, your daily tasks usually include monitoring the health and performance of servers and applications, responding to alerts, and maintaining monitoring configurations. You’ll be responsible for creating and tuning management packs, running health checks, and troubleshooting issues with monitored systems. Routine collaboration with network engineers, application owners, and support teams is common to ensure all critical infrastructure is covered and incidents are resolved quickly. Your proactive work helps minimize downtime and ensures a stable IT environment for the organization.

Responsibilities:
  • Monitor and maintain appropriate Cybersecurity controls and ensure Operational Security requirements are in accordance with the performance standards established in the Command Control, Communications, Computers, and Information Management (C4IM) Services List (latest version) for all assigned servers.
  • Maintain all aspects of the Microsoft Systems Center Configuration Manager (SCCM) and Microsoft Systems Center Operation Manager (SCOM) Enterprise Management System to include SCCM Infrastructure, SCCM Administrator console, Software/Hardware Inventory, Software Distribution, SCOM Infrastructure, SCOM Administrator and Operator Consoles and SCOM monitoring and alerting.
  • Design, test, and implement upgrades and enhancements to existing SCCM and SCOM environment.
  • Build and distribute software package pushes to update and patch enterprise and user systems by creating Microsoft Installer and silent executable software packages using DOS Batch files, VB scripts, and PowerShell. Monitor and report on success of software package installs, preforms troubleshooting for failed packages and take corrective action as necessary.
  • Manage SQL databases; install/configure Windows Server operating systems on HP blade servers hosting SCCM suite, SCOM product suite, and Microsoft SQL databases.
  • Generate SQL queries to extract data from the SCCM inventory database.
  • Ensure optimal functioning of the Windows based enterprise and standard edition operating systems; develop utility software to ensure compatibility between operating systems, domains, file access methods, installed programs, and retrieval of data.
  • Recognize problems within, between Active Directory Forests/Domains and resolve operational, equipment and/or software issues; establish, and maintain Active Directory user accounts to include setting required parameters per established guidelines.
  • Manage and maintain Active Directory (AD) Organizational Units (OUs) to include user objects, security groups, and Group Policy Objects (GPO).
  • Maintain images for Desktop Operating Systems.
  • Responsible for development of an updated Quarterly Enterprise System Management Architectural Design Document describing service level offerings and planned enhancements.
  • Draft and maintain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) documents for the functional category.
